What is Malware?

Malware is any malicious or intentionally-harmful software installed to harm computers or networks. Malware can attack personal computers, mobile devices, and other internet-connected devices. Even individuals simply browsing the web on their laptops are prone to having their system infected with malware.

However, some of the biggest malware threats are those that infect a website’s servers. This can lead to hackers stealing sensitive data and potentially damaging a business and its customers. To a lesser extent, it can cause your website to run slowly, inexplicably change in appearance, and even be blacklisted by Google. None of these results are to be taken lightly.

How Does a Website Get Infected?

Typical malware infection on a website occurs when hackers find vulnerabilities in security and install malicious software on your web server. This is commonly done in the form of bots that attack your website until these vulnerabilities are detected.

Hackers are constantly learning new exploits. This means preventing attacks is never foolproof. While you can implement website security that feels impenetrable, hacking bots will inevitably find new ways to gain access. Using a Website Malware Removal Tool

Because of the possible consequences of malware infection, you must make the removal of malware a part of your security plan. Malware removal tools scan your website to detect malware and remove suspicious items. It’s essential to run these scans regularly, even if you haven’t noticed symptoms of infection.

The best malware removal tool will continuously scan your website to detect and remove malware. Rather than periodically initiating a scan manually, it will automatically check for malware regularly. Another feature to look for is the ability to restore your website by syncing the changes back to the website environment after malware has been removed.
